Artist Origin: The Scorpions are a German rock band formed in 1965 in Hanover, Germany. They are widely regarded as pioneers of heavy metal and hard rock, contributing significantly to the genre's evolution. The band's notable success spans decades, characterized by their powerful sound and meaningful lyrics.Genre: This song falls primarily under the genres of heavy metal and hard rock, with elements of glam rock reflected in its catchy hooks and vibrant energy.Overall Theme: "Rock You Like a Hurricane" explores themes of desire, passion, and the wild abandon associated with nightlife and romance. It captures a sense of urgency and excitement that comes from living in the moment, showcasing the thrills and challenges of pursuing love.Key Lyrics Analysis: Significant lines like “My body is burning, it starts to shout / Desire is coming, it breaks out loud” reflect the intensity of longing and the powerful surge of emotions one feels when attracted to someone or something. The metaphor of the "wolf" in “The wolf is hungry, he runs the show / He’s licking his lips, he’s ready to win” symbolizes primal instinct and the pursuit of passion, suggesting a readiness to engage in a seductive encounter. The repeated refrain "Here I am / Rock you like a hurricane" serves as both an invitation and a declaration of confidence, embodying the fervor of the night.
Emotional Tone: The song conveys a high-energy, exhilarated tone, underscored by feelings of excitement, lust, and boldness. The driving rhythm and powerful vocals amplify these emotions, reflecting the thrill of living life to its fullest.Cultural Context: The song captures the essence of rock culture from the 1980s, a period marked by a celebration of excess, freedom, and rebellion. It resonates with the rock ethos of living for the moment and embracing the chaos of life.Artist Context: "Rock You Like a Hurricane," originally released in 1984, is one of the Scorpions' most iconic songs and contributed to their international fame. It epitomizes their signature style and has remained a staple in their live performances, solidifying the band's legacy as legendary rock artists. This track showcases their evolution and lasting impact on the rock genre, both in sound and lyrical content.
